PS: If you plan to swing the big 16" coil on the Ax, get some backup quicklock/camlocks... my top one snapped within 5 minutes, too much weight, heard a loud CRACK and the rest is history, snapped right below the hex screw head on it. I emailed Garrett about a replacement and am using cable ties for now... I'm not sure if you've taken yours out yet but I love this thing.
